GlobalSouq Logo

GlobalSouq

0.0
0 votes
Rate it
  •   Send Message
  •   Write Review
  •   Claim

About

At GlobalSouq, we redefine online shopping by bringing the world’s finest products right to your doorstep. Based in the UAE, we are a premier e-commerce platform dedicated to providing an exceptional shopping experience for discerning customers

Reviews